The length of a rectangular piece of land is 43 meters, and its width is 15 meters less than the length, find the perimeter and area of the site?

Find the width of this rectangular area.
According to the condition of the problem, the length of this rectangular piece of land is 43 meters, and the width of this one is 15 meters less than its length, therefore, the width of this section is:
43 – 15 = 28 m.
We find the perimeter p of a given rectangular section as the doubled sum of the length and width of this section:
p = 2 * (43 + 28) = 2 * 71 = 142 m.
Answer: the perimeter of this rectangular section is 142 m.
